Secret Features to Consider
When picking a robot vacuum and mop, consider the following aspects:
|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Suction Power | Identifies the efficiency of dirt and particles collection. |
| Battery Life | Impacts for how long the robot can clean up before needing a recharge. |
| Navigation System | Key for efficient room coverage; consists of innovations like LIDAR and video camera mapping. |
| Mopping Functionality | Some vacuums use damp mopping abilities for deep cleansing. |
| Smart Connectivity | Functions like app integration, voice control, and wise home compatibility. |
| Dustbin Capacity | Impacts how often you'll need to empty it. |
| Sound Level | Crucial for preserving a tranquil home environment. |

2. Roborock S7
The Roborock S7 is a versatile 2-in-1 vacuum and mop that adapts flawlessly to various surface areas.
Secret Features:
- Suction Power: 2500 Pa
- Battery Life: Up to 180 minutes
- Navigation System: LIDAR navigation
- Mopping Functionality: Yes, sonic mopping
- Smart Connectivity: Yes, with the Roborock app
- Dustbin Capacity: 470 ml
- Sound Level: Low

Frequently Asked Questions About Robot Vacuum Cleaners and Mops
1. Are robot vacuum cleaners worth the investment?
Robot vacuums can conserve you effort and time, making them a worthwhile financial investment for hectic households. Robot Vacuum Mops USA advanced technology often makes sure a comprehensive tidy, specifically in difficult-to-reach areas.
2. How often should I run my robot vacuum?
This depends on your home environment. For family pet owners or homes with high foot traffic, everyday cleaning is advantageous. Others may find running it 2 to 3 times a week sufficient.
3. Can robot vacuums navigate around furniture?
The majority of modern robot vacuums are geared up with advanced navigation systems, consisting of LIDAR and cams, allowing them to browse around barriers successfully.
4. Do robot vacuums deal with carpeted floors?
Yes, many robot vacuums are created to work on numerous floor types, including carpets, wood, and tiles.
5. How do they handle family pet hair?
High-suction power and specialized brushes in lots of models make robot vacuums excellent at selecting up animal hair.
